37 specially-made 10 minute films will be screened along the iconic
2.5 mile stretch between Westminster Bridge and Tower Bridge.<br />
Each film explores one of Shakespeare’s plays and includes scenes
shot in the locations Shakespeare imagined when he wrote them. Picture
Cleopatra in front of the Pyramids, Shylock in Venice’s former Jewish
Ghetto, Hamlet on the rocks of Elsinore and much more.<br />

<br />Alejandrahttp://www.blogger.com/profile/15610348240295280508noreply@blogger.com0t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-5055762577869990282.post-79765091920921310832016-04-16T16:46:00.001-03:002016-04-16T17:05:24.192-03:00IATEFL 2016- FORUM ON TECHNOLOGY - Part 1<span style="font-size: large;"><span style="color: #660000;"><b>Bringing English to Life: practical classroom activities using technology</b></span></span><br />
<br />
Being born in a digital world, students will appreciate having the opportunity to use different apps, mobiles, laptops, etc. Of course, using technologies for designing classroom activities sometimes may seem a challenging task. But the truth is that interacting with technology and having well-designed activities can result in a rewarding and enriching experience.<br />
<br />
Now, I would like to introduce Laura Laubacher and Sarah Wakefield who talk about how to integrate technology into their classrooms activities such as pronunciation, drilling etc., that is, using apps and websites to improve students' language skills. So, in this Forum they are going to share the ones they found the most useful.<br />
<br />
<b>Overview<br />Why using technology in the classroom</b><br />
- Engaging<br />
- Motivating<br />
- Entertaining and fun<br />
- Relevant and useful<br />
- Encourages pair work and interaction<br />
- Memorable<br />
<br />
<b>Apps and Websites<br />1. Recorded Speaking</b><br />
<b><br /><a href="http://www.fotobabble.com/" target="_blank">Fotobabble </a></b><br />
- Easy to use. Assigned as homework<br />
<br />
<a href="https://www.movenote.com/" target="_blank"><b>Movenote </b></a><br />
<br />
- For group work.<br />
-Practice target language.<br />
-Reporting news. Using the passive<br />
-Useful for language acquisition process<br />
<br />
Useful tips<br />
- Make a model sample. In this way you may obtain better results. <br />
- Guide students through the site, that is, how to use it.<br />
- Allow them time to write, practice and complete the task.<br />
- Be aware of sound issues, such as poor mic quality.<br />
<b><br />2. For vocabulary revision and activation</b><br />
<b> </b><b><span style="color: black;"><a href="http://www.dvolver.com/moviemaker/make.html" target="_blank">Dvolver movie maker </a></span></b><br />
Useful tips:<br />
- Choose vocabulary students have used in class<br />
- Flash and internet connection<br />
<br />
<b>3. Quizzes and Feedback</b><br />
<a href="http://www.socrative.com/" target="_blank"><b>Socrative</b></a><br />
- To collect students feedback<br />
- For students quizzes<br />
<br />
Useful tips<br />
-Make a test quiz first to test the app.<br />
- Teachers should familiarize to see how it works first.<br />
<br />
By the end of the talk Laura and Sarah provided useful tips regarding the use of techies in the classroom, for instance: never miss the focus, which is always "communication", allow students enough time to get familiarized and solve the activities, provide a model to minimize the negative impact of having students frustrated if they do not know how to use the app properly, and last but not least: <b>always have a Plan B!</b><br />

Alejandrahttp://www.blogger.com/profile/15610348240295280508noreply@blogger.com0t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-5055762577869990282.post-37091273194410364312016-04-06T14:35:00.004-03:002016-04-06T14:55:59.736-03:00Money issues: prices, prices…As it’s known, there are certain words that collocate with others. When talking about bigger or smaller, increase and decrease in prices, we can use the following verbs: <i><b>cut, freeze, raise, hike, and slash.</b></i> See the examples below:<br />
<br />
<i>The Ministry of Economy decided to<b> cut prices,</b> due to the crisis.</i><br />
<i><br />Prices <b>have been frozen</b> for the current year. Here you can also say salaries have been frozen.</i><br />
<i><br />We were forced <b>to raise the price</b>.</i><br />
<i><br />The government <b>hiked [1] up</b> the price of oil by over 20%.</i><br />
<i><br />Prices have been<b> slashed.[2]</b></i><br />
<br />
In combination with adjectives:<br />
You can talk about <b>falling prices, plunging[3] prices, rising prices, soaring prices and stable prices.</b><br />
When talking about profits, we can say <b>modest, huge, reasonable, record profits. </b>Or for losses we can hear someone saying that the company<b> suffered slight losses or heavy losses.</b><br />

<b>Are you all right or alright?</b><br />
</div>
<div style="text-align: justify;">
In this post, I’d like to talk about common usage errors. In English, whether it is American or British, there some words, even constructions that call for our attention, in the written mode.</div>
<div style="text-align: justify;">
Some terms are pairs of words that are quite different in meaning yet similar in spelling to be confused. Take, for instance, the<i><b> </b></i>pair<i><b> principal, principle</b></i> or the terms alright which denotes some nonstandard usages. Also there are informal constructions such as being as instead of the term because, which are not acceptable in formal writing.<br />
</div>
<div style="text-align: justify;">
Today I found myself explaining the terms <i><b>“advice, advise”</b></i> to one of my students. We came up with the different ways you can use them. Probably, you have noticed that there is a change in spelling, which sets the first difference, being the first one a noun and the second one a verb. In the first case it means a suggestion or opinion you give to someone in a particular situation. You might say “Follow your doctor’s advice” or “Take my advice. Just don’t go”. As for the second entry, one of the meanings is to tell someone what you think they should do: “They advise that the passport should be carried with you all the time”, or give some help or information: “We’ve hired an expert to advise on new technology.”<br />
</div>
<div style="text-align: justify;">
Now, if we keep on analyzing language usage, we can find more pairs. Check out the following <i><b>“altogether, all together”</b></i>. Again you can notice that they are spelled differently. Needless to say the meaning is not the same. Altogether means ‘in total’ or (in British English) ‘completely’: “They’ve invited twenty people altogether to the farewell party” or “I am not altogether happy about my decision”. On the other hand, all together means ‘all in one place’ or ‘at the same time’: “Let’s sing ‘Happy Birthday’. All together now!”<br />
</div>
<div style="text-align: justify;">
<i><b>“Beside or Besides?”</b></i> Well, beside means “next to”, at the side: “In the literature class, he sits beside me.” What about besides, then? Well, as a preposition, it means ‘in addition to’: “There are some other issues to solve besides the tight budget”. As an adverb, besides is used to give reason: “Susan is not coming to the party on Saturday. She has a lot of work to do. Besides, she doesn’t like parties.” </div>
<div style="text-align: justify;">
Last, but not least, “Are you all right? or “Are you alright?” In both cases, it means acceptable or in good manner, but some may consider the second term too informal and it shouldn’t be used in formal writing, obviously.</div>
